[:en]Thoughts from Ezekiel 40[:]
[:en]God took Ezekiel to the land of Israel and set him on a very high mountain. He saw a vision of a glorious land and temple with East Gate, Outer Court, North Gate, South Gate and Gates to the Inner Court. There were Rooms for preparing sacrifices, Room for the priests and the Temple itself.[:]

[:en]Thoughts from Ezekiel 37[:]
[:en]Dry bone signifies hopelessness. But God will breath into the skeleton and they will come back to life. God will gather them back and make them one nation under one king and one temple. Today, God is searching lost sinners from dead and reconciling Jews and Gentiles into one body. [:]
